Your hosts, Sue Willoughby and Frida Karsberg, integrate the wisdom, intuition, and healing power of horses into their work—not as the sole focus, but as a powerful lens to raise the universal vibration and clear the path to personal freedom, resilience, and living life on your own terms.Inspired by the Swedish expression "Luften är fri"—which translates to "The air is free"—this phrase is often used playfully to remind someone that space cannot be owned or controlled. But on a deeper level, it’s a powerful metaphor for letting go, trusting the process, and embracing the things in life that are meant to be free and limitless—like air, space, and personal growth.Through candid conversations, real-life stories, and thought-provoking insights, The Air is Free explores what it truly means to find your center in a chaotic world.
